Breathing Exercises for Quick Calmness

Breathing is not just a vital life-sustaining process; it's a bridge between the conscious and unconscious mind. When you breathe deeply and slowly, you activate the parasympathetic nervous system, which is responsible for the body's rest and digest functions. This physiological response counteracts the fight-or-flight response, reducing the levels of stress hormones in your body and promoting a state of relaxation.

The Role of Vitamins in Dementia Prevention

Dementia is a global health concern. It affects millions of people and their families. The impact is not only personal but also social and economic. Research is ongoing to find ways to prevent or delay its onset. One area of focus is nutrition, specifically the role of vitamins. These essential nutrients may have a significant impact on brain health. Certain vitamins have been identified as potentially beneficial. They may play a role in reducing the risk of dementia. For instance, Vitamin D has been linked to cognitive function. Deficiencies in vitamins like B12 and folate can lead to cognitive decline. Antioxidant vitamins such as E and C may protect the brain from oxidative stress, a factor in dementia. The concept of biohacking involves optimizing brain function through lifestyle changes. This includes nutrition and supplementation. Nootropics, cognitive enhancers often containing vitamins, are used to improve mental function.

Sulforaphane: Benefits, Dosage, Side Effects, Drug Interactions, And Other Important Information

A naturally occurring substance called sulforaphane is present in cruciferous veggies like broccoli, kale, and cauliflower. It is a specific kind of isothiocyanate that is created when glucoraphanin interacts with the enzyme myrosinase. Understanding Medicaid and Medicare for Memory Care

Medicaid and Medicare are two government-funded programs designed to assist with healthcare costs, yet they serve different purposes and populations. Understanding their distinct roles is essential for those seeking financial assistance for memory care.
